With that, the Commission has renovated 9 of its 10 sites along the Roanoke River, known for its premier striped bass fishing and equally enjoyable shad fishing, in the past decade. Roanoke River National Wildlife Refuge, in Bertie County, North Carolina, is named for the Roanoke River, which runs through the refuge. The area supports the highest density of nesting birds, especially songbirds, anywhere in North Carolina, including rare species such as Swainsons warbler, cerulean warbler, and Kentucky warbler. The Odom Boating Access Area has a double lane ramp with floating docks on both sides.
